What steps will reproduce the problem?
1. Come to a WIFi hot spot, where connection to the Internet is initially blocked (until you open a web browser and agree with ToS). After you agreed, it opens Internet and CSS registers itself fine
2. Try to make a call with any SIP server and watch for IP address in SDP. It's local - e.g. 10.200.6.109.
3. Confirm, that even call is established, the audio is not working

What is the expected output? What do you see instead?
Audio stream is working.
Instead, there is no audio.

What version of the product are you using? On what device / operating
system?
CSS [r2430], Android, 2.2.2, HTC Aria

Please provide any additional information below.
After collecting and analyzing multiple logs it's clear now, that the problem is with the way how CSS gets its WAN IP data from STUN server. When hot spot is just connected, CSS tries to get WAN IP info form STUN server. It sends request several times and due to the restriction, imposed by WiFi controlling service (e.g. "Dragnfly" or similar), all the request packets are lost... After that point, even if Internet is opened and works properly, I can't make any calls. CSS simply doesn't even try to get WAN IP info from STUN server. In this case I have to do one of the followed things:
1. Restart CSS (Menu | Disconnect, then start it again)
2. Re-apply its settings (Menu | Settings, then go back)

Solution could be - if CSS failed to connect to STUN server and produced followed error:
"stunresolve  .Session failed because STUN Binding request failed: STUN transaction has timed out (PJNATH_ESTUNTIMEDOUT)"
CSS should try to send request to STUN server again before making next call. Why it's important? Because there is no much sense to make new call, if SDP contains a local IP. Even if the call will be answered, there will be no audio anyway...

Please try to connect to STUN server again, if the first attempt failed.
